Aspire Core Teachers (CTS) must work the entire session, Monday-Friday, 8:15-4:30 p.m., June 13-July 26, 2022.  There will be no Aspire on June 20th and July 4, 2022.  

Aspire Core Teachers (CTs) are responsible for implementing creative, engaging classes that support the academic needs of middle school girls. CTs design, plan, and teach three sections, with approximately 12 students in each, of English Language Arts, Science, Social Studies, or Math.

While mentored by an experienced teacher, CTs are the lead teachers in the classroom. They fulfill all responsibilities associated with teaching classes, including:
selecting activities
class planning and preparation  
student assessments

CTs also work on collaborative grade-level teams to design and execute leadership seminars. Eighth-grade CTs collaborate to design and implement weekly half-day leadership seminars and participate in an overnight trip to Dearborn, Michigan.

CTs share their expertise and personal interests in afternoon workshops of their own design. Offerings such as Dance, Drama, World Language, Visual Arts, Entrepreneurship, and Robotics broaden students’ exposure by covering a wide range of topics not often covered in most middle schools.  
 
CTs offer/supervise daily student choice period, help with the Aspire Olympics and Talent Show, and mentor up to nine girls.

CTs are required to attend faculty orientation and program evaluation days. Attendance at a few special events outside of the school day (Family Night and Closing Ceremony, for example) is also expected. Additionally,  CTs attend daily staff meetings regarding teaching, program details, and student progress throughout the summer. Other responsibilities as necessary.

Commitment:  
CTs must work the entire session, Monday-Friday, 8:15-4:30 p.m., June 13-July 26, 2022.   Attendance at two or three evening events during the summer is also required. Significant time outside of the school day is typically required for designing lessons, planning classes, and assessing student work.

Eligibility:  
The CT position is open to current college sophomores, juniors, and seniors, with consideration of freshman who have significant teaching and/or youth mentoring experience.

Compensation:  
$2,350 stipend for the summer.  

Housing and Transportation:  
CTs must secure their own housing for the summer, but Aspire will support you with the search. We encourage applicants from all geographic locations to apply.  Hathaway Brown School is accessible by public transportation; however, a car is preferable given the work schedule.
